Classroom of the Elite Season 1 is a psychological thriller anime set in the prestigious Tokyo Metropolitan Advanced Nurturing High School, where students are ranked by merit in a cutthroat environment. Season 1 consists of and follows the underdogs of Class D as they navigate a school system where points serve as currency and failure can lead to expulsion. While the show focuses heavily on dialogue and mental chess, it is punctuated by moments of intense physical action and grand outdoor set pieces. The final arc of Season 1 takes place on a deserted island for a survival-themed special exam. The lush green jungles, sparkling ocean waters, and fast-paced physical altercations are rendered beautifully in 1080p, giving the survival arc a truly cinematic feel.

You can find Classroom of the Elite Season 1's English dub in 1080p on several major platforms. The primary home for the series is , which licenses the anime and offers the complete first season for streaming. You can watch it on Crunchyroll via subscription, purchase episodes individually, or access it through the Crunchyroll Amazon Channel .
